Crit


With the over all best rider in the back of my mind, I was really thinking about winning that crit. My mesa team Road the best they have all year in a crit. I got in a move with a guy from Colorado College. We had 20 sec on the field and that's all we could get. During the Break I was picking up some Prime points which didn't mean much at the time. With a 6 to go a guy from Dartmouth bridged across. This was great for the legs. I started feeling really good. With 1 1/4 laps left we got caught. I did everything I had in my body to hold position for the next lap. 12th in the crit.




Overall O

Final Division II Men’s Omnium
1. Chris Stuart (Mesa State) 183
2. Eric Schlidge (Dartmouth College) 181
3. Peter Horn (Vassar College) 180
4. Todd Nordblom (Colorado College) 173
5. Toby Marzot (Dartmouth College) 166
